South Bend Tribune: Prospects flock to ND

Quote:
But prospects can go on the road, and for a number of big-name players, that road leads to Notre Dame for Sunday's aforementioned junior day. CSTV recruiting analyst Tom Lemming anticipates Notre Dame hosting in the area of 100 juniors.


A few of the players Lemming expects to visit already have ties to ND. West Hartford, Conn., tight end Jake Golic is the son of former Irish standout and current ESPN personality Mike Golic. Mike Golic Jr., an offensive lineman and Jake's older brother, signed with ND earlier this month.

Woodstock, Ill., quarterback Jon Budmayr comes from the same school -- Marian Catholic Central -- as Sean Cwynar, another member of ND's recruiting class of 2008. Cwynar already has enrolled in classes.

And Laurel, Md., defensive back Jordan Love plays at Baltimore's Gilman School. Gilman is the same school that sent Victor Abiamiri and Ambrose Wooden to Notre Dame.

Another player expected to visit this weekend, Louisville, Ky., linebacker Jordan Whiting, doesn't have any glaring ties to ND, but he does have ties to one school. He committed to Ohio State on Sept. 1.

"Any college that I talk to, I let them know up front that I've made my verbal commitment to Ohio State and a lot of coaches come to me and say that, being only a junior, they're not going to give up," Whiting recently told The (Louisville, Ky.) Courier-Journal.

"A (lot) of schools tell me I still have some time. But I've told them all up front, Ohio State is definitely where I want to go."
